Estate Appraisal in Concord

A estate appraisal in Concord provides an independent and supported opinion of real property value for estate-related decision making and documentation. It may be needed for estate settlement, trust administration, asset allocation, inheritance planning, tax reporting, or a planned sale or distribution.

Current and Retrospective Estate Valuation

Depending on the assignment, the effective date may be the current date or a prior date such as the property owner's date of death.

Concord Market Segmentation Matters

Concord includes older central neighborhoods, established suburban tracts, condominium and townhouse communities, larger-lot pockets, foothill-oriented areas, and locations influenced by BART, Interstate 680, Highway 4, schools, and nearby Clayton. A credible appraisal should identify the subject property's actual competitive market rather than rely on a broad citywide or countywide average.

Property and Location Factors in Concord

Comparable sale selection may require analysis of neighborhood identity, property type, condition, lot size and utility, school influence, foothill or open-space adjacency, BART or freeway proximity, and Clayton market overlap. The best historical or current comparable is not always the closest sale.

Reports for Heirs, Trustees, Attorneys, and CPAs

The completed report explains the effective date, intended use, market evidence, comparable sales, adjustments, and reconciliation supporting the value conclusion. Clear documentation helps estate representatives, heirs, trustees, attorneys, and CPAs understand how the opinion was developed.
